-- $usage
|
|
-- You can use this module with the following in your @~\/.xmonad\/xmonad.hs@:
|
|
--
|
|
-- > import XMonad.Layout.MagicFocus
|
|
--
|
|
-- Then edit your @layoutHook@ by adding the MagicFocus layout
|
|
-- modifier:
|
|
--
|
|
-- > myLayouts = MagicFocus (Tall 1 (3/100) (1/2)) ||| Full ||| etc..
|
|
-- > main = xmonad defaultConfig { layoutHook = myLayouts }
|
|
--
|
|
-- For more detailed instructions on editing the layoutHook see:
|
|
--
|
|
-- "XMonad.Doc.Extending#Editing_the_layout_hook"
